slicks 22x8 15

i have a mickey thompson slicks 22x8-15, i know the factory tires are 24"diameter, so the slicks are smaller, my question is if i`ll get a benefit from that in 1/4 mile drag race or i have to get 24.5x8-15 slicks? The shifting is not a problem for me at all.

Yesterday went to the track and the 22x8 slicks SUCKS, i did better time with my old drag radials , definetly i need a 24.5 x8.
I was spinning 1st,2nd and 3rd gears at 10 psi,when my drags were new worked much better than this slicks.The slicks are supposed not to spin at all!
